Installation — Can a UK Renter Do It?

Yes. No drilling. 10 minutes.
Here’s how:
| Step | What to Do |
|---|---|
| 1 | Remove existing thumb turn (inside of door) — keep it safe |
| 2 | Attach the mounting plate (no drilling needed) |
| 3 | Fit the SwitchBot lock onto the mounting plate |
| 4 | Install Keypad Vision on the door frame (adhesive or screws) |
| 5 | Connect Hub Mini to your router (Ethernet or Wi-Fi) |
| 6 | Download the SwitchBot app, create an account, and add a lock |
| 7 | Set up face recognition, fingerprint, and Matter |
How to remove the SwitchBot lock ultra? When you move out, remove the lock (2 minutes), and put the old thumb turn back. Your deposit is safe. Your landlord will never know.
Face Recognition — The Main Feature

The SwitchBot Smart Lock Ultra has 3D structured light face recognition. This is the same technology used in iPhones for Face ID.
How it works:
- Lock scans your face using 3D structured light
- False recognition rate: less than 0.0001%
- Works in low light, rain, and even when you have a hat or glasses
- Range: 0.6 to 0.9 meters (about 2-3 feet)
- Height coverage: 1.2 to 2 meters (fits most people)
Does it work? Yes, 9 out of 10 times. Sometimes I had to lean a bit closer. But for daily use, it’s reliable.
Privacy: Face data is stored locally on the lock. Never uploaded to the cloud. No one can access your face data.
Fingerprint Sensor

The Keypad Vision also has a fingerprint sensor.
How fast? Under 1 second. Same as phone fingerprint sensors.
Accuracy: 9 out of 10 times. Wet or dirty fingers fail sometimes.
How many fingerprints? Up to 100 fingerprints. Enough for family, friends, and guests.
Keypad — Backup Access
The Keypad Vision has a backlit keypad for entering codes.
Why you need it:
- If face recognition fails
- If the fingerprint fails
- If you want to give guest access
Anti-peep technology: You can enter random digits before your code — someone watching won’t know your real code.
Triple Power Protection — This Is Important

The SwitchBot Smart Lock Ultra has triple power protection:
| Power Source | Duration |
|---|---|
| Main battery | 9 months |
| Backup battery | Takes over when the main dies |
| Supercapacitor | Emergency unlock if both batteries die |
What happens if both batteries die? You can still unlock using emergency microcurrent power (a power bank or 9V battery).
Does SwitchBot work without internet? Yes. Face recognition, fingerprint, and keypad still work. Only remote app access needs the internet.
Matter Support — Why This Matters
The SwitchBot Smart Lock Ultra has Matter support (with the Hub Mini). This means it works with Apple Home, Amazon Alexa, Google Home, and Samsung SmartThings — all at the same time.
What you can do:
- “Hey Siri, unlock the front door”
- “Alexa, is the front door locked?“
- Create automations — door locks when you leave home, lights turn off
- Geofencing with other Matter devices
Which devices work with SwitchBot? Apple Home, Alexa, Google, SmartThings, IFTTT, and Home Assistant.

Nuki vs Aqara vs SwitchBot vs ULTRALOQ — Comparison Table
| Feature | SwitchBot Ultra | Nuki Pro | Aqara U200 | ULTRALOQ |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Price | ~£220 | £244 | £280 | £148 |
| No drilling | ✅ | ✅ | ✅ | ✅ |
| Face recognition | ✅ | ❌ | ❌ | ❌ |
| Fingerprint | ✅ | ❌ (add-on) | ✅ | ✅ |
| Matter support | ✅ | ✅ | ✅ | ❌ |
| Triple power backup | ✅ | ❌ | ❌ | ❌ |
| Apple Find My trackers | ✅ (2 cards) | ❌ | ❌ | ❌ |
| Best for | Face recognition | Auto-unlock | Apple Home Key | Budget fingerprint |
For most UK renters, the SwitchBot Smart Lock Ultra is best if you want face recognition. For budget, get ULTRALOQ. For Apple Home Key, get Aqara U200.
